Charles E. Ford

July 14, 1934 — March 26, 2020

Charles E. "Chuck" Ford, age 85 of Greenfield passed away, Thursday, March 26, 2020 at his home with his loving family at his side. He was born July 14, 1934 in Bowling Green, Kentucky to the late Norman and Delma (Stagner) Leaman Ford. Chuck served his country in the U.S. Navy, graduating at the top of his class from the Hospital Corps School and received the National Defense Service Medal prior to discharging in December 1954. He married Thelma (Eggeman) Little-Ford on December 23, 1971. He was a machinist and farmer prior to his retirement in 2004. Many will remember Chuck as a long-time bus driver for Eastern Hancock School Corporation. He was a member of Zion Lutheran Church. In his spare time, he enjoyed woodworking, bass fishing, camping, bee keeping and gardening. Above all Chuck was a devoted husband, father and grandfather. He is survived by his wife, Thelma Ford; son, Robert Ford; daughters, Christine (Ed) Demaree, Laura Ann (Rick) Beckley and Becky (Brandon) Hayes; 11 grandchildren, 13 great grandchildren; cousins, Linda (Dick) Baumer, John (Sheila) Ford; and special nephews, Danny (Marie) Ford and Mike (Kathy) Ford. He is preceded in death by his parents; brothers, L.B. Ford and Harold Ford; nephew, David Ford; and cousin, Jim (Hazel) Ford. Immediate services will be private; however, a Celebration of Chucks life will be held at a later date.
